㈠ 請問現在全國奧林匹克計算機競賽可以使用Python作為編程語言嗎
不能,只允許c或c++或Pascal
㈡ 全國青少年信息學奧林匹克競賽(NOI)三種語言分別所用的編譯軟體
你自己選的,c,c++,pascal裡面選一個。試題一樣,初賽就是程序填空、讀程序寫的是你用的語言
復賽的話好像可以用多種語言的~如果一個題目你交了2個語言的程序它會隨機選一個評測。。。
不過一般人不會用兩種語言去比賽。。。
㈢ pascal編譯系統屬於什麼
pascal編譯系統屬於編程語言。它由瑞士Niklaus Wirth教授於六十年代末設計並創立的。Pascal語言語法嚴謹,層次分明,程序易寫,可讀性強,是第一個結構化編程語言。
Pascal語言廣泛用於各種軟體,程序分為名稱(program後自擬)、設置(var後規定)、開始(begin)、程序(正文)、讀取(read/read ln)、結束(end),結構層次強,嚴謹而又緊密。
具有豐富的數據類型和簡潔靈活的操作語句。高級語言發展過程中,Pascal是一個重要的襪乎里程碑。Pascal語言是第一個系統地體現了E.W.Dijkstra和C.A.R.Hoare定義的結構化程序設計概念的語言。
(3)奧林匹克語言編譯軟體擴展閱讀
Pascal強調的結構化編程帶來了非結構化語言如Fortran之流無法比擬的美和樂趣,Unix崇尚的「小即是美」、「沒有消息就是好消息」。
正因為上述特點,Pascal語言可以被方便地用於描述各種演算法與數據結構。尤其是對於程序設計的初學者,Pascal語言有益於培養良好的程序設計風格和習慣。
IOI(國際信息學奧林匹克競賽)把Pascal語言作為三種程序設計語言之一,NOI(全國銀歷奧林匹克信息學競賽)把Pascal語言和c語言、c++語言作為競賽使用程序設計語言,在大鋒好搜學中Pascal語言也常常被用作學習數據結構與演算法的教學語言。
高級語言發展過程中,PASCAL是一個重要的里程碑。1971年,瑞士聯邦技術學院尼克勞斯·沃爾斯(N.Wirth)教授發明了另一種簡單明晰的電腦語言,這就是以電腦先驅帕斯卡的名字命名的PASCAL語言。
PASCAL語言語法嚴謹,編程語言。沃爾斯一生還寫作了大量有關程序設計、演算法和數據結構的著作,因此,他獲得了1984年度「圖靈獎」。